Способы поиска максимального значения элемента по модулю

В программировании нередко возникает необходимость найти максимальный по модулю элемент в массиве. Данная задача может возникнуть в различных ситуациях, например, при анализе данных или при работе с математическими моделями. Решение этой задачи не только позволяет найти нужный элемент, но и может быть полезным при нахождении других характеристик массива.

Основная идея решения заключается в постепенном проходе по всем элементам массива и сравнении их с текущим максимальным элементом по модулю. В начале выполнения алгоритма текущим максимальным элементом выбирается первый элемент массива. Затем каждый последующий элемент сравнивается с текущим максимальным элементом по модулю и, если найден элемент с большим модулем, текущий максимальный элемент обновляется.

Для реализации данного алгоритма необходимо использовать цикл, например, цикл for, который будет проходить по всем элементам массива. Внутри цикла сравниваются значения элементов с текущим максимальным элементом по модулю, при необходимости обновляется текущий максимальный элемент. По окончании цикла будет найден максимальный элемент по модулю.

Определение максимального по модулю элемента

Для определения максимального по модулю элемента в последовательности необходимо пройти по каждому элементу и сравнить его значение по модулю с текущим максимальным значением. Если значение по модулю больше текущего максимума, то это число становится новым максимальным по модулю элементом.

Используя этот подход, можно найти максимальное по модулю число в произвольной последовательности чисел. Это может быть полезно, например, для поиска экстремальных значений или для нахождения наиболее удаленных точек в пространстве.

При реализации алгоритма поиска максимального по модулю элемента необходимо учесть возможные случаи, когда в последовательности отсутствуют числа или если все числа имеют равное значение по модулю.

Что такое максимальный по модулю элемент?

Для нахождения максимального по модулю элемента в числовом наборе или векторе необходимо просмотреть все элементы и запомнить элемент с наибольшим абсолютным значением. Это может быть положительное число, отрицательное число или ноль.

Определение максимального по модулю элемента важно в различных областях, например, в анализе данных, обработке сигналов или оптимизации. Знание максимального по модулю элемента позволяет находить экстремумы, выделять особенности или принимать решения на основе наиболее значимых значений.

Алгоритм поиска максимального по модулю элемента

1. Инициализация переменных:

  • maxElement — переменная для хранения максимального по модулю элемента
  • maxIndex — переменная для хранения индекса максимального по модулю элемента

2. Перебор всех элементов массива:

  • Для каждого элемента в массиве:
    • Если модуль текущего элемента больше модуля maxElement:
      • Присвоить maxElement значение модуля текущего элемента
      • Присвоить maxIndex значение индекса текущего элемента
  • Вывести максимальный по модулю элемент и его индекс

Таким образом, данный алгоритм позволяет найти максимальный по модулю элемент в массиве и получить его индекс. Он основан на переборе всех элементов массива и сравнении их модулей с текущим максимальным значением. При обнаружении нового максимального значения, переменным maxElement и maxIndex присваиваются соответствующие значения.

Шаги алгоритма поиска максимального элемента

  1. Начните с инициализации переменной max значением первого элемента массива.
  2. Проитерируйте через оставшиеся элементы массива.
  3. Внутри каждой итерации сравните текущий элемент с переменной max.
    • Если текущий элемент больше max, присвойте ему значение переменной max.
    • Если текущий элемент меньше max, перейдите к следующей итерации.
  4. После завершения итераций массив будет пройден и переменная max будет содержать максимальное значение по модулю.

Таким образом, данный алгоритм позволит найти максимальный по модулю элемент в массиве, обеспечивая эффективное и точное решение задачи.

Оцените статью